What is the first step in solving the following system of equations? 3 x + y = 23. 8 x + 2 y = 23. Substitute the value of y fro

m one equation into the other equation. Solve the first equation for y. Subtract the second equation from the first equation. Substitute the value of x from one equation into the other equation.

Our system of equations is:

3x + y = 23

8x + 2y = 23

If we want to use substitution, that means that we essentially want to manipulate one of the two equations so that one variable (like y) is written in terms of the other (like x), and then substitute that expression into the second equation so that we have one variable and one equation and we can easily solve from there.

So the first thing to be done is to write one of the variables in terms of the other. It would be easiest to do it with the first equation and write y in terms of x - in other words, "solve the first equation for y".

The answer is B.
